Emily Windsnap is thrilled to arrive at her new home - a secret island near the Bermuda Triangle where humans and merfolk live together, and where being a girl who grows a tail as soon as she enters the water isn't a problem. But, being Emily, she can't resist exploring forbidden places, and, as a result, she inadvertently wakes the kraken - the legendary sea monster that has been asleep for two hundred years!
Emily tries to undo the damage as the kraken's terrifying tentacles rise from the deep!Mermaid magic and a fabulous adventure focused on the power of friendship make this a real page-turner.The most famous contemporary mermaid is Liz Kessler's charming half-mermaid - THE GUARDIAN
